The Peruvian Navy has officially signed off on permitting which grants US wave energy developer Atmocean a one-year license to demonstrate its wave energy technology in Ilo, a coastal city in southern Peru. The Energy Research Centre of the Netherlands (ECN) has developed a concept for which it claims it will revolutionise the world of energy storage. ABPmer has been contracted by the Marine Management Organisation (MMO) to create a Geographical Information Systems (GIS) tool that generates data to map the distribution of man-made continuous underwater noise in the south marine plan areas. Moventas will work with Alstom to equip the Raz Blanchard pilot tidal farm in Northern France. In December 2014, Alstom has been chosen to supply for a pilot tidal energy farm in Raz Blanchard, and now Alstom has selected Moventas to develop the tidal turbines’ gearboxes. Seabased Industry AB, in collaboration with TC’s Energy, has set up Africa’s first wave power plant south of Ada, Ghana.
